Understanding Hair Cloning: The Science Behind the Innovation
Hair cloning is an advanced biotechnological process designed to generate new hair follicles through cellular replication and tissue engineering. Unlike conventional hair transplant methods—which involve relocating existing hair from one part of the scalp to another—hair cloning aims to produce new hair follicles in a laboratory setting, thereby addressing the issue of hair follicle depletion in individuals with extensive hair loss.
How Does Hair Cloning Work?
- Extraction of Hair Follicle Cells: The process begins with harvesting a small sample of hair follicle cells from the patient's scalp, typically from a donor region resistant to hair loss.
- Cell Cultivation: These cells are then cultured in specialized laboratory conditions that encourage proliferation while maintaining their capacity to develop into fully functional hair follicles.
- Creation of New Hair Follicles: Once sufficient cell multiplication occurs, the cultivated cells are implanted into dormant areas of the scalp, where they regenerate into new, healthy hair follicles.
- Hair Growth and Maturation: Over the ensuing months, these follicles develop and produce natural hair, blending seamlessly with the existing hairline.

Current State of Hair Cloning Technology
While fully functional hair cloning procedures are still under clinical trials, recent advances have demonstrated promising results. Researchers have successfully cultivated hair follicle germs—minimal clusters of cells capable of developing into authentic hair follicles—in laboratory settings. These advancements have set the stage for future scalable therapies that could be integrated into regular clinical practice within a few years.
Challenges and Future Prospects
- Technical Challenges: Ensuring precise control over cell differentiation, avoiding abnormal growth, and developing reliable implantation methods remain key hurdles.
- Regulatory Approvals: As with all medical innovations, rigorous testing and approval processes are critical to ensure safety and efficacy.
- Integration into Medical Practice: Once regulatory approval is achieved, training and infrastructure development will be necessary to bring hair cloning into widespread clinical use.
- Potential for Personalized Medicine: Future advancements could involve tailored therapies based on genetic profiling, optimizing outcomes for each individual.
